We are one of the UK’s leading independent hospital groups and the largest in terms of revenue. From our 38 hospitals and 33 clinics, medical centres and consulting rooms across England, Wales, and Scotland, we provide diagnostics, inpatient, day case and outpatient care in areas including orthopaedics, gynaecology, cardiology, neurology, oncology, and general surgery. We also operate a network of private GPs and provide occupational health services to over 700 corporate clients. We are the principal independent provider by volume of knee and hip operations in the United Kingdom.

The group was founded with the acquisition and re-branding of 25 Bupa hospitals in 2007. Since then, Spire Healthcare has made significant capital investments in its estate and continues to deliver successful and award-winning clinical outcomes and high levels of patient satisfaction.
Spire is listed on the London Stock Exchange and is a member of the FTSE 250. We were the first private hospital provider to publish outcomes data on our website and we have received awards for our clinical quality and high levels of patient satisfaction.

Spire Healthcare is committed to the highest quality of patient care. Working in partnership with over 8,760 experienced consultants, we delivered tailored, personalised care to approximately 926,500 inpatients, outpatients, and day case patients in 2022.

As a Senior Technical Security Architect you will be an integral member of a small IT Security team responsible for the day-to-day operation of the Spire's security infrastructure, monitoring for security events, and responding accordingly. You will help design, implement, monitor and support our IT security systems, often working on complex issues. You will work on a mix of BAU and project-based work including multiple Microsoft M365 and Azure related security projects, general automation projects and ensuring new applications are deployed securely based on guardrails and security principles. Key Responsibilities:

To include but are not limited to:

  • Architect security improvement solutions and technically lead their implementation.
  • Working closely with the other IT architecture teams to develop secure solutions based on Spires guiding security principles.
  • Gaining and maintaining a working knowledge of the Company's Portfolio of Security Products and Services, promoting this within the business and encouraging best fit solutions.
  • Continually reviewing and enhancing existing knowledge of the security aspects of common product sets and technologies.
  • Providing 'soft' consultancy skills and a proactive approach to other teams within IT by providing mentoring support and guidance to help grow security skills and capabilities.
  • Working with the wider information security team to design and implement critical security controls aligned to regulatory frameworks such as (ISO 27001, Cyber Essentials Plus).
  • Working as the lead to administer security policies to Spire’s Microsoft 365 environment, especially regarding SharePoint, Exchange and Intune MDM.
  • Working with the IT Security Team to administer security policies to our Endpoints, especially regarding MS Defender, EDR, Purview.
  • Member of the Incident Response team in partnership with an externally managed SOC

Key Requirements:
Qualifications and Training:

  • ITIL qualified
  • Recognised IT or Information Security qualifications including CISSP, CISM, Cisco, SANS, ISO27001, CCSP, CISA, or SSCP are desirable.
  • Relevant degree qualification desirable but not essential.

Experience:

  • Extensive experience within the IT sector
  • Experience of developing and implementing Enterprise Security Strategy
  • Design and implementation of security solutions experience, seeing through to operation. Within multi-supplier/multi-platform environments
  • Strong experience in a similar IT Security role in a medium/large company involving a broad range of tech including some of the following: Strong knowledge & understanding of security principles surrounding SIEM, Antivirus, DLP, Firewalls, Cloud security (Azure), IDAM (PAM on-prem/cloud), EDR, Scanning/vulnerability tools.
  • Windows Server & Networking knowledge
  • Ability to design secure network and manage incident response

Spire Healthcare is a leading independent healthcare group in the United Kingdom, established in 2007 following the acquisition of 25 former Bupa hospital sites. Since its inception, Spire has dedicated itself to delivering high standards of care to all patients, whether insured, self-pay, or NHS. Operating a robust network of 39 private hospitals and over 50 clinics, Spire provides a wide array of medical services, including specialized procedures and treatments, which ensure that patients have access to expert consultation, diagnosis, and care at their convenience.

With an extensive team of over 3,700 consultants, Spire Healthcare emphasizes a patient-centered approach in its operations. The company's facilities not only focus on surgical procedures but also offer comprehensive diagnostics, imaging, and outpatient services.
